Budget Battle Looms: Schumer Calls Trump's Spending Plan 'Lopsided'

Senate Democratic Leader Chuck Schumer recently called President Trump's budget proposal "lopsided," pushing for bipartisan funding bills to avoid a looming government shutdown. His comments underscore the deep divisions in Congress over federal spending priorities, particularly concerning the annual budget process. Schumer specifically criticized Majority Leader John Thune for advancing the National Defense Authorization Act (NDAA) without broader agreement.

Republican Corner · GOP

Fiscal Responsibility First

President's Budget Prioritizes National Security, Fiscal Discipline

Republicans support President Trump's budget proposal as a responsible plan that prioritizes national defense and seeks to curb wasteful spending. They argue the administration is fulfilling its mandate to safeguard the nation and manage taxpayer dollars effectively. This approach aims to restore fiscal sanity and ensure government efficiency.

National Security

The President's budget prioritizes strong national defense, essential for global leadership and protecting American interests. Funding the military is a primary constitutional duty of the federal government.

Fiscal Prudence

The budget reflects a commitment to fiscal responsibility by targeting unnecessary spending and reducing the national debt. This approach aims to prevent future generations from inheriting unsustainable liabilities.

Executive Authority

The President's budget outlines the administration's policy goals and spending priorities, representing the executive branch's vision for the nation. Congress should respect this framework in appropriations.

Democrat Corner · DEM

Balanced Budget Now

Budget Must Be Bipartisan, Fair, and Avoid Shutdowns

Democrats argue that President Trump's budget proposal is "lopsided," neglecting crucial domestic investments and social programs while potentially over-prioritizing other areas. They insist on bipartisan cooperation to create a balanced budget that serves all Americans and prevents a disruptive government shutdown.

Bipartisan Compromise

Effective governance requires a balanced approach to funding, with both parties compromising to pass appropriations bills. Ignoring diverse needs can lead to shutdowns.

Balanced Investment

A truly responsible budget must invest broadly in American communities, supporting education, healthcare, infrastructure, and social safety nets. A "lopsided" budget harms critical public services.

Prevent Shutdowns

Using budget proposals to push extreme ideological priorities jeopardizes government stability and creates unnecessary crises. Preventing shutdowns should be a shared goal.
